bool EvaluateFreeze::runOnFunction(Function &F) {
std::vector<llvm::FreezeInst *> RemList;
for (auto &BB : F)
evaluateInBasicBlock(&BB, RemList);
for (FreezeInst *FI : RemList)
FI->eraseFromParent();
return !RemList.empty();
}
// A freeze is idempotent on anything that is not %poison or %undef
// For those we return an arbitrary value. We actually make it deterministic
// for all cases just for sanity sake.
//
// %freeze_dst = freeze i32 %valid
// => replace all uses of %freeze_dst with %valid
//
// %freeze_dst = freeze T %undef
// where T is:
// iX = replace with constant some magic int (i1 is 0)
// fX = replace with constant 0.0
//
void EvaluateFreeze::evaluateInBasicBlock(BasicBlock *BB, std::vector<llvm::FreezeInst *> &RemList) {
for (auto BI = BB->begin(), BE = BB->end(); BI != BE; /* EMPTY */) {
Instruction *I = &(*BI++);
if (FreezeInst *FI = dyn_cast<FreezeInst>(I)) {
if (isa<UndefValue>(FI->getOperand(0)))
evaluateFreezeInstUndef(FI);
else
evaluateFreezeInstNotUndef(FI);
RemList.push_back(FI);
}
}
}
void EvaluateFreeze::evaluateFreezeInstUndef(FreezeInst *FI) const {
// Undef or poison value
// Replace all uses with a fixed value.
Value *Op = FI->getOperand(0);
Type *OpTy = Op->getType();
if (OpTy->isIntegerTy()) {
IntegerType *IT = (IntegerType *)OpTy;
//
// Give the folks debugging raw assembly a fighting chance
uint64_t MagicVal = IT->getBitWidth() >= 64 ? 0xF4EE7E00F4EE7E00ull
: IT->getBitWidth() >= 32 ? 0xF4EE7E00ull
: IT->getBitWidth() >= 16 ? 0xF47Eull
: 0x0; // branches get false
ConstantInt *CI = ConstantInt::get(IT, MagicVal, false);
FI->replaceAllUsesWith(CI);
} else if (OpTy->isFloatingPointTy()) {
Constant *C = Constant::getNullValue(OpTy);
FI->replaceAllUsesWith(C);
} else {
IGC_ASSERT_MESSAGE(0, "unsupported type in freeze");
}
}
void EvaluateFreeze::evaluateFreezeInstNotUndef(FreezeInst *FI) const {
// Not an undef value ==> just propagate the operand as the result
llvm::Value *Op = FI->getOperand(0);
FI->replaceAllUsesWith(Op);
}
